When is the tax filing deadline for Phoenix-85009, AZ residents?

For Phoenix-85009 residents, both federal (Form 1040) and Arizona state (Form 140) returns are due April 15, 2026. Extensions push the filing deadline to October 15, but don’t extend the payment deadline. What is the difference between a CPA and a tax preparer in Phoenix-85009?

A CPA (Certified Public Accountant) has passed a rigorous 4-part exam, completed 150+ college credit hours, and met Arizona’s experience requirements. They’re licensed by the Arizona State Board of Accountancy and bound by professional ethics standards. A basic tax preparer may have minimal credentials. What is Arizona’s state income tax rate for Phoenix-85009 residents?

As of 2023, Arizona charges a flat 2.5% state income tax — down from the previous graduated rates. For Phoenix-85009 residents, this means predictable state tax liability regardless of income level. While this is great news, it doesn’t eliminate the need for tax planning: federal rates still reach 37%, self-employment tax is 15.3%, and capital gains can be 20%+. How does Arizona’s Transaction Privilege Tax (TPT) affect Phoenix-85009 businesses?

If you operate a business in Phoenix-85009, you likely owe Transaction Privilege Tax (TPT) on your gross receipts. Unlike sales tax in other states, TPT is the seller’s responsibility — you can pass it to customers, but you’re liable either way. Does Arizona tax Social Security benefits for Phoenix-85009 retirees?

No — Arizona does not tax Social Security benefits at the state level. For Phoenix-85009 retirees, this means your Social Security income is completely exempt from Arizona’s 2.5% state income tax. However, Social Security may still be partially taxable at the federal level (up to 85% of benefits can be taxed if your combined income exceeds $34,000 single / $44,000 married). What Arizona-specific tax credits are available to Phoenix-85009 residents?

Arizona has some of the most generous state tax credits in the country. For Phoenix-85009 residents: Private School Tuition Credit ($655/$1,308), Public School Tax Credit ($400/$800), Charitable Tax Credit ($841/$1,682), Solar Energy Device Credit (25% up to $1,000), and the Working Poor Tax Credit.
